This document summarizes the design of a simply supported beam with the identifier GB-6 on Grid W.A1. It provides the beam data including dimensions, material properties, and loadings. The maximum bending moment, shear force, and reinforcement requirements are calculated. The cracked and effective moment of inertia are determined to calculate immediate and long-term deflections, which are all found to be within allowable limits. In summary, this document performs the design calculations for a simply supported concrete beam under given loading and material conditions and confirms it satisfies code requirements.
